    Default Does it have to be a Humminbird box?


    To network two finders and a trolling motor do I have to use a Humminbird networking box or can I use one like I have on my home computer? What is the difference?

    Gonna have to use the Humminbird 5 port Ethernet switch. The Ethernet cable connectors are not the same as a home Ethernet box.

    I have seen a few posts over the years of people planning to try to adapt to a standard Ethernet switch but have never seen any of them post back that they were successful.

    The difference is the connectors the Hbird connectors are industrial M12/8 ethernet boxes all work the same just the connections are different.
